Stefanie Hauck, PhD
Stefanie Hauck graduated in biology and started mass spectrometry-based proteome profiling early in her career in a neuroscience context. She moved to a broader understanding of complex diseases by identification of protein-centric systems perturbations, as well as by defining protein and peptide signatures indicative for disease progression and prediction. Since 2016 she has been the head of the protein science research unit and the proteomics core facility at Helmholtz Munich. She also started the first certified Olink Core lab in Germany in 2018. Since 2020 she has headed the metabolomics and proteomics core at Helmholtz Munich and - also in 2020 - she integrated the first Olink Explore Platform in the DACH region. She has been an executive board member of the German Proteomics Society since 2013 and was recently elected into the board of directors of the society.
